Marines: The Confederate Swarm
 
Best Used Against: Zerg
Worst Used Against: Protoss
Most Suitable Scum type: S-M land map
Suggested Ladder Maps Discovery, Jacob's Ladder, River Styx, 

Ever since the start it was claimed that Terrans can't rush. True to the word 1 Marine can even beat 1 Zergling. However in large numbers Marines can be the most lethal unit in the game. Costing only 50 minerals, they are far more cost efficient compared to that of Hydralisks and their range allows them to get rid of zerglings before they can deal any harm. The build order below details the build order of the Terran marine rush, so far it hard to imagine how any Zerg player can survive such an onslaught. However a Protoss player going for reavers will easily disable the rush.

Early Build Order:
1) Start the game like any other game. Build your Supply Depot while building your 8th SCV.

2) When resource allows construct a Barracks. At the same time make sure your Command Center is constantly training SCVs. You will need them to support 4 Barracks shortly in the future.

3) As another 150 minerals is reached construct the second Barracks. Now construct a supply depot when 100 minerals is reached. When your first Barracks is complete, Start training Marines while getting SCV to build your 3rd Barracks.

4) As your second Barracks finishes, train a Marines. Now use that SCV to build a supply depot as soon 100 minerals is achieved.

5) By now all your Barracks should building building force Marines. When your 3rd Barracks in complete construct the 4th one. Start building a supply depot whenever your supplies is 6 less than the max, you never want hear the message: "Not enough supplies."

6) As your 4th Barracks is complete, you should able to just maintain will four in constant training. Now group every 12 Marines is a tight group and hotkey them. By now you will need 1 SCV constantly building Supply Depots and you would probably reached the maximum efficiency with your SCVs

7) At this rate, it would not take long before you have reached 36 Marines. Group them is 3 group and send them up using the Attack Move command.. now the fun begins.

Execution of the Marine rush:
With 36 Marines under your command and more constantly training at your Barracks the enemy is sure to fall. Zerg is no proper counters for Marines till they have Guardians or Defilers. However you still to beware as Zerg Players can produce very fast...

A Zerg Colony strives to fight off an Invading Marine Swarm
1) Always use the attack move command, this way your marines can target different units and will always use their range to their best advantage.

2) As your Marines are charging up.. build a refinery at Mainbase. At the same time make sure Marines a bring pumped out constantly.

There is no escape...3) When you Marines the enemy base destroy everything in site. The enemy will have nothing but Zerglings and Hydras or 1 or 2 Muts with nothing else. You should be able to take out the Zerg base and be still left with 15 or so Marines.. now just send in reinforcements.

4) You would be surprised how fast 36 Marines can level a base =)

Marine Rush variations:
The only way a Zerg player may survive your attack is by building 3 Hatcheries and pumping out hydras...  however no matter what their base with be Mutilated and their attack force destroyed. now the cost advantage of Marines becomes evident as even with 4 Barracks, one can still climb the Tech tree.

1) If your Attack was destroyed by Hydras or Sunken Colonies, build factory immediately. This may pause your from build Marines for a few seconds but soon you'll be pumping out Marines again.

2) If you can build Marines build them, it won't be long before you get 40+ Marines again.

3) As soon as Siege Mode and 2-3 tank are done send your whole attack force to the enemy. For the enemy to have survive attack, he could not of afforded to climb the techtree and so I3 Siege tanks in siege mode can spell doom for the Hydras.
